2.2. NFS SupportΒΆ

barebox has readonly support for NFSv3 in UDP mode.

Example:

mount -t nfs 192.168.23.4:/home/user/nfsroot /mnt/nfs

The barebox NFS driver adds a linux.bootargs device parameter to the NFS device. This parameter holds a Linux kernel commandline snippet containing a suitable root= option for booting from exactly that NFS share.

Example:

devinfo nfs0
...
linux.bootargs: root=/dev/nfs nfsroot=192.168.23.4:/home/sha/nfsroot/generic-v7,v3,tcp

The options default to v3,tcp but can be adjusted before mounting the NFS share with the global.linux.rootnfsopts variable
